Please do some research on other deposits around the globe and look at Corridor again with some basis for judgement. Then look at MRQ's metalurgical results release from IHG Robins at how much of the HMC reports to a final saleable ilmenite (hint only 32% of HMC is recovered to ilmenite product after high cost roasting to remove chromite, even then with a low TiO2 content of 48%). Also look at the quality and recoveries of the Z&R to the non-mag con.
Ilmenite mines have been running on zircon and rutile credits for ever because that's where all the margin really comes from. In fact, the better Sth African deposits down the coast generally cover all their costs on Z&R alone, ilmenite feed for their slag kilns is free. Yes, there are huge volumes of sand, but MRQ's MC is still very low.... probably for a reason.
